Lena Dog Name Meaning

Lena draws from ancient Greek roots, making it a timeless and elegant choice for a female dog.

  • Origin: Derived from Greek, functioning as a short form of Helena or Magdalena.
  • Literal meaning: The name carries the meaning of "light" or "bright one."
  • Cultural significance: Lena Horne, the celebrated American jazz singer, is one of the most famous bearers of this name.
  • Why it works for dogs: The soft consonants and open vowel ending make it easy to call out clearly.
  • Pronunciation: Two syllables: "LEE-nah." Some say "LAY-nah" in European contexts, but "LEE-nah" is most common in English-speaking countries.

Tips for Naming Your Dog Lena

Lena is a practical name that works well in everyday calling and training situations.

  • Nicknames: Lee, Leni, or Len are natural short forms.
  • Command confusion: Lena does not rhyme with sit, stay, no, down, come, or heel, so it is safe for training.
  • Syllables and recall: Two syllables, which is ideal for clear recall commands.
  • Call-out test: "Lena! Lena! Lena!" carries well outdoors with a clean, bright sound.
  • Household fit: Check that no family member or other pet has a name ending in a similar "ee" or "ah" sound to avoid confusion.
